According to Rubis's latest financial reports the company has $0.67 B in cash and cash equivalents.
A companyโs cash on hand also refered as cash/cash equivalents (CCE) and Short-term investments, is the amount of accessible money a business has.
Year | Cash on Hand | Change |
---|---|---|
2022-12-31 | $0.86 B | -13.34% |
2021-12-31 | $0.99 B | -25.3% |
2020-12-31 | $1.33 B | 38.15% |
2019-12-31 | $0.96 B | 11.49% |
2018-12-31 | $0.86 B | -12.91% |
2017-12-31 | $0.99 B | 12.76% |
2016-12-31 | $0.88 B | 2.48% |
2015-12-31 | $0.85 B | 72.29% |
2014-12-31 | $0.49 B | 4.97% |
2013-12-31 | $0.47 B | 37.17% |
2012-12-31 | $0.34 B | 15.35% |
2011-12-31 | $0.30 B | 24.1% |
2010-12-31 | $0.24 B | 70.12% |
2009-12-31 | $0.14 B | 13.64% |
2008-12-31 | $0.12 B | -9.17% |
2007-12-31 | $0.13 B | 45.28% |
2006-12-31 | $94.88 M | 695.08% |
2005-12-31 | $11.93 M | -76.28% |
2004-12-31 | $50.3 M |
